2011 Camaro Convertible priced from $30,000! Coming to the 2010 LA Auto Show!
GM officially announced today that the 2011 Chevrolet Camaro Convertible will make its official debut in November, at the 2010 Los Angeles International Auto Show.

The new 2011 Camaro Convertible will hit the dealerships in February 2011 and will have a base price of $30,000, including $850 destination (more details about this are expected to be released later this year). As expected, the Camaro Convertible will be available in the same basic model offering as the Camaro Coupe.
